Picture this: You've lined your bookshelves with warm white LEDs for that cozy reading nook vibe. But after an hour, you notice the strips are hotter than your morning latte. Yikes! Overheating isn't just inefficient – it’s dangerous. Quality strips come with built-in sensors that automatically dial down power when temps spike. Here’s the lowdown:
| Temperature Threshold | Protection Action |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| >70°C (158°F) | Power reduction by 30-50% | Prevents scorching surfaces |
| >85°C (185°F) | Automatic shutdown | Avoids fire risks |
| >100°C (212°F) | Circuit cutoff | Critical failsafe |

Planning to frame your mirror with LEDs? Or maybe run strips under kitchen cabinets? Moisture exposure is inevitable. Enter IP ratings – those cryptic codes like IP65 or IP67. Here’s your cheat sheet:
| IP Rating | Protection Level | Perfect For |
|---|---|---|
| IP20 | Dry indoor zones | Bedrooms, living rooms |
| IP65 | Water jets & dust-tight | Kitchens, bathroom accessories |
| IP67 | Temporary submersion | Outdoor patios, shower areas |
For damp-prone spots (near sanitary ware or sinks), never settle below IP65. Bonus if silicone gel coatings wrap the entire strip – it’s like armor against steam!
